In lugnet.robotics, Patrick Lawrence writes:
I was just working with the new rubber tracks that lego puts out. They seem
realy stiff. Is there any way to soften them? So they dont pull the gears so
tight and make so much fricktion?

  Call the LEGO consumer affairs number 1-800-453-4677 and complain about
them.  They will send you a new set.  I have done this twice with sets that
have "bad" rubber tracks.  There seems to be a quality control issue with
these parts...
